Understanding Drug Detox in Canton, Connecticut

Drug Detox is a term denoting the healing process of uncomfortable withdrawal symptoms which develops when a person addicted to a substance stops using the substance suddenly. When a person has become dependent on substances such as heroin, alcohol, methamphetamine, crack, lortab, ativan, morphine etc., it can be damaging both physically and psychologically. When an individual that has developed an addiction to an addictive substance and decides to stop consuming, or quits using the substance because of lack of availability, the person will begin to have withdrawal symptoms. Depending on the substance being used, an extensive variety of withdrawal symptoms may be felt by the person, which can include anxiety, nausea, insomnia, depression, paranoia, fatigue, chills, muscle pain, sweats, cramps, runny nose, and tremors,, just to list some examples. A drug detox center is usually offered in Canton, Connecticut on an inpatient basis.

Although it is helpful that drug detoxification programs are available in Canton to assist individuals with withdrawal symptoms, drug detox is not a long term solution for drug abuse and addiction. Drug detoxification is only one of many treatment actions to effectively handle addiction. An extensive treatment plan is the only proven method to truly defeat addiction.
